WebContractual liability insurance has been automatically provided within the commercial general liability (CGL) policy since 1986. The mechanics of how coverage is actually provided does merit some explanation. The first mention of "Contractual Liability" in the 2001 CGL policy is as the title of an exclusion. Contractual Liability Exclusion This exclusion takes away coverage for liability that the insured assumes in a contract, and then gives back coverage for liability assumed in an "insured contract."
